Description: The Korsrud is a shimmering minimalist work which generates a wealth of intriguing textures by overlaying quasi-improvised, free-jazz-like activity over the expected repeated intervals and broken chords of the genre. Plamondon's Schrift is also a highly textural work, highlighting the solo clarinet in a musical landscape incorporating repetitive structures and suggestions of popular styles, ethnic musics and jazz. T he soloist's own concerto is an atmospheric, somewhat post-romantic work with world-music and big-band overtones, insistently pulsating and decoratively melodic. Scelsi's Kya is largely typical of the composer's mature style, eastern-influenced with microtonal pitch-bendings and an atmosphere of meditative ritual, rising to an unusually visceral climax in the last movement.
